免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ios超级签名安装不上

iOS超级签名是一种绕过iOS设备限制,安装未经App Store审核的第三方应用的方法。它是通过证书签名的方式,将应用与特定的开发者账号绑定,使得设备能够信任并安装该应用。然而,iOS超级签名也有可能会遇到无法安装的问题。下面将详细介绍一下iOS超级签名的原理,以及安装不上的可能原因和解决方法。

iOS超级签名的原理:

iOS设备在安装应用时会验证应用的签名,以确保应用来自可信任的开发者,并经过苹果公司的审核。而iOS超级签名则是通过创建自己的开发者账号,使用企业证书签名应用,达到绕过审核的目的。具体步骤如下:

1. 创建一个开发者账号,并通过企业证书申请获取企业开发者账号。

2. 将需要签名的应用打包成.ipa文件。

3. 使用企业证书对.ipa文件进行签名。

4. 将签名后的.ipa文件通过网络分发给需要安装的设备。

5. 在设备上信任企业证书并安装应用。

安装不上的可能原因及解决方法:

1. 证书过期:由于iOS设备会校验证书的有效期,一旦证书过期,设备将无法信任该证书。解决方法是重新创建证书,确保证书的有效期延长。

2. 设备未信任:iOS设备在第一次安装企业应用时,需要对企业证书进行信任。如果设备未信任证书,将无法安装应用。解决方法是在设备的设置中找到“通用”→“设备管理”→“企业级应用”中信任企业证书。

3. 应用被吊销:如果应用违反了苹果的规定,或者被苹果公司发现存在风险问题,苹果公司有权吊销企业证书,导致应用无法安装。解决方法是重新创建证书,并确保应用符合苹果的规定。

4. iOS系统版本不兼容:有时候超级签名可能无法适应最新的iOS系统版本,导致应用无法安装。解决方法是确认签名工具支持当前的iOS系统版本,如果不支持,可以尝试使用其他签名工具。

需要注意的是,超级签名是一种违反苹果的开发规范的行为,使用超级签名安装应用存在一定的风险,可能会导致设备不稳定或受到恶意软件的侵害。因此,在选择使用超级签名之前,建议谨慎考虑并了解相关风险。

以上就是对iOS超级签名的原理及安装不上的可能原因进行的详细介绍,希望能对你有所帮助。如果你有其他问题,欢迎继续提问。


相关知识:
使用证书签名 ipa
在iOS开发中,为了保护应用的安全性和完整性,每个应用都需要经过签名才能在设备上安装和运行。签名就是将应用的二进制文件与特定的数字证书相关联,以证明该应用是由合法的开发者创建的,并未被篡改。在iOS开发中,签名是通过使用开发者的数字证书来实现的。数字证书可
2023-07-18
ios重签名教程
iOS重签名是指将已经存在的iOS应用重新签名,使之能够在没有付费开发者账户的情况下,在非官方的设备上安装和运行。这对于没有开发者账户的开发者或者普通用户来说是非常有用的,因为它允许他们在自己的设备上测试或使用未经App Store审核的应用程序。iOS重
2023-07-18
ios软件续签名
iOS软件续签名是指在已经过期的企业级或个人级开发者证书无法使用时,通过一定的方法重新签名iOS应用程序,使其能在设备上继续运行。下面我将详细介绍iOS软件续签名的原理和操作流程。一、原理介绍:iOS应用程序在安装到设备上时,需要经过苹果的签名验证机制。每
2023-07-18
安卓签名错误怎么处理
安卓签名错误是在开发和发布应用程序时常见的问题。在Android平台上,每个应用都必须使用数字签名来验证身份和完整性。签名是使用开发者的私钥对应用进行加密,以确保应用在安装和更新过程中未被篡改。当签名错误时,可能导致应用无法安装、更新或在某些情况下无法正常
2023-07-17
制作apk签名keystore
制作APK签名Keystore是在Android开发中非常重要的一步,它用于给应用程序打包签名,以确保应用在安装和升级时的完整性和安全性。下面我将详细介绍Keystore的原理和详细步骤。Keystore是一个包含密钥的加密文件,它用于生成数字签名并保护应
2023-07-17
android 打包证书
Android应用打包证书是用于对应用进行数字签名的一种安全机制。具体来说,Android应用在打包时,会生成一个证书文件,将应用的所有代码、资源和配置文件进行签名,并将签名信息存储在证书文件中。Android应用打包证书的作用主要有以下几个方面:1. 应
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4